---
title: "Kopie zapasowe WordPressa - jak zabezpieczyć swoją stronę"
description: "Kompletny poradnik o tworzeniu kopii zapasowych WordPress. Poznaj najlepsze wtyczki i metody backupu bazy danych i plików."
date: 2017-08-15
category: Web Development
tags: ["WordPress", "backup", "bezpieczeństwo"]
url: https://uper.pl/blog/kopie-zapasowe-wordpressa/
---

# Kopie zapasowe WordPressa - jak zabezpieczyć swoją stronę

Kopie zapasowe to podstawa bezpieczeństwa każdej strony WordPress. Nawet jeśli korzystasz z hostingu, który automatycznie tworzy backupy, warto mieć własne zabezpieczenie.

## Dlaczego backupy są ważne?

- **[Ataki hakerskie](/blog/jak-zabezpieczyc-wordpress/)** - możliwość szybkiego przywrócenia strony
- **Błędy przy aktualizacji** - wtyczki lub motywy mogą "zepsuć" stronę
- **Przypadkowe usunięcie** - łatwo przez pomyłkę usunąć ważne treści
- **Awaria serwera** - choć rzadkie, mogą się zdarzyć

## Rozwiązanie 1: UpdraftPlus (zalecane)

**UpdraftPlus Backup/Restore** to najpopularniejsza wtyczka do backupów WordPress. Jej główne zalety:

- **Łatwość obsługi** - intuicyjny interfejs
- **Szybkie przywracanie** - restore jednym kliknięciem
- **Automatyczne backupy** - harmonogram dzienny/tygodniowy/miesięczny
- **Zdalna kopia** - Dropbox, Google Drive, Amazon S3

### Jak skonfigurować UpdraftPlus?

1. Zainstaluj wtyczkę z repozytorium WordPress
2. Przejdź do Ustawienia → UpdraftPlus
3. Wybierz harmonogram backupów (np. co tydzień)
4. Wybierz miejsce przechowywania (np. Google Drive)
5. Kliknij "Backup Now" aby utworzyć pierwszą kopię

## Rozwiązanie 2: Installatron (DirectAdmin)

Jeśli masz dostęp do **Installatrona** w panelu DirectAdmin, możesz wykorzystać jego wbudowane funkcje backupowe:

1. Zaloguj się do DirectAdmin
2. Przejdź do Installatron
3. Wybierz instalację WordPress
4. Kliknij "Backup" i ustaw automatyczne kopie

## Rozwiązanie 3: automysqlbackup (VPS/serwer dedykowany)

Dla zaawansowanych użytkowników z dostępem do VPS lub serwera dedykowanego:

```bash
# Instalacja
apt-get install automysqlbackup

# Konfiguracja
nano /etc/default/automysqlbackup
```

Narzędzie automatycznie tworzy:
- **Dzienne** kopie (ostatnie 7 dni)
- **Tygodniowe** kopie (ostatnie 5 tygodni)
- **Miesięczne** kopie (nieograniczone)

Kopie są przechowywane w `/var/lib/automysqlbackup/`.

## Dobre praktyki backupów

1. **Zasada 3-2-1**: 3 kopie, 2 różne nośniki, 1 kopia off-site
2. **Testuj restore**: Regularnie sprawdzaj czy backupy działają
3. **Automatyzacja**: Nie polegaj na ręcznym tworzeniu kopii
4. **Szyfrowanie**: Szyfruj kopie zawierające dane osobowe

## Podsumowanie

Regularnie twórz kopie zapasowe i przechowuj je w bezpiecznym miejscu poza serwerem. Najlepiej automatycznie, co najmniej raz w tygodniu. Pamiętaj, że pytanie nie brzmi "czy" stracisz dane, ale "kiedy".
